**Key Responsibilities**:

- Facilitate outcome-based advising sessions and workshops.
- Help students develop accommodation plans, make recommendations, and navigate related policies and procedures.
- Advise prospective and NAIT students who have known or undiagnosed disabilities, with the goal of facilitating access to the learning environment, while supporting student inclusion and retention.
- Determines student eligibility for services, cost of disability-related needs and services; provides rationale and develops Service Plans in consultation with students.
- Monitors, and adjusts disability services for students throughout the academic year during the student’s academic studies or program.
- Provides ongoing guidance to students, identifies potential barriers to learning, assists with the resolution of difficulties that may arise during the delivery of disability related services or during academic progression, and makes appropriate referrals as required.
- Works collaboratively with program leadership and staff (e.g., instructors) to facilitate the provision of accommodations; provides consultation and guidance to students and instructors on a case-by-case basis.
- Provides monthly statistics and reports on advising duties, student activities, and services.
- Provide appropriate referrals (internal or external).
- Participates in NAIT-wide events, such as Orientation, Open House, Information Week, Disability and Mental Health awareness events, etc.
- Collaborate with programs and services at NAIT to facilitate positive student experiences.
- Maintain timely and accurate student records.
